Web1. To grant full citizenship to (one of foreign birth). 2. To adopt (something foreign, such as a custom or a word from another language) into general use. 3. To introduce and establish (a species) in an environment to which it is not native: European birds that became naturalized in North America. 4. WebWhat Is Naturalization? WebNaturalization. States normally grant citizenship to people who have entered the country legally and been granted a permit to stay, or been granted political asylum, and also lived there for a specified period.
